Understanding the Fundamentals of Event Contracts
At the heart of the platform lie event contracts. These contracts are designed to pay out based on the outcome of a specific future event. The price of a contract reflects the market’s collective belief about the probability of that event occurring. For example, a contract predicting the outcome of a presidential election will have a price fluctuating based on polling data, news events, and overall market sentiment. A higher price indicates a higher perceived probability, and vice versa. Trading these contracts is relatively straightforward; users can buy contracts to bet on an event happening and sell contracts to bet against it. The difference between the purchase and sale price represents the potential profit or loss.
The key to successful trading on lies in accurately assessing probabilities and identifying discrepancies between the market’s implied probability and your own assessment. This requires not only a deep understanding of the event itself but also the ability to interpret market signals and anticipate potential shifts in sentiment. It’s not simply about predicting the outcome; it’s about predicting how the market will predict the outcome. This meta-analytic approach is what separates profitable traders from those who simply guess.

Navigating the Exchange Interface
The platform offers a user-friendly interface designed for both novice and experienced traders. The interface provides real-time market data, including contract prices, trading volume, and open interest. Charts and graphs help visualize price trends and market sentiment. Users can place orders directly through the platform, specifying the number of contracts they wish to buy or sell and the price at which they are willing to transact. Order types include market orders (executed immediately at the best available price) and limit orders (executed only at a specified price or better). Understanding these order types is crucial for controlling your risk exposure and maximizing your potential profits.

Assessing Event-Specific Risks
Each event presents its unique set of risks. Political elections, for example, are subject to polling errors, unexpected scandals, and last-minute shifts in voter sentiment. Economic indicators can be revised, and unforeseen events can disrupt supply chains and economic activity. Thorough research involves not only understanding the current state of affairs but also identifying potential catalysts that could alter the course of events. It also involves assessing the credibility of information sources and being wary of biases that could distort your judgment. Utilizing multiple sources of information and considering alternative viewpoints is crucial for developing a well-informed perspective.
- Identify Potential Risks: What unforeseen events could impact the outcome?
- Quantify Probabilities: Assign a probability to each possible outcome.
- Assess Market Sentiment: How does the market perceive the probabilities?
- Develop a Trading Plan: Outline your entry and exit strategies.
- Monitor and Adjust: Continuously monitor the situation and adjust your plan as needed.
This structured approach to risk assessment can help you make more informed trading decisions and minimize your potential losses. It’s a proactive strategy focused on anticipating and preparing for various scenarios rather than reacting to events after they occur.
The Regulatory Landscape of Prediction Markets
The regulatory environment surrounding prediction markets, including platforms like , is evolving. Historically, these markets faced legal challenges due to concerns about gambling and potential manipulation. However, recognition of their potential benefits – including the ability to forecast future events with greater accuracy – has led to a gradual shift in regulatory attitudes. The Commodity Futures Trading Commission (CFTC) in the United States has granted a Designated Contract Market (DCM) license, allowing it to operate legally under specific regulations. These regulations are designed to ensure market integrity, protect investors, and prevent fraud. However, the regulatory landscape remains complex and subject to change.

Beyond Speculation: Utilizing Kalshi for Insightful Analysis
While trading on carries inherent financial risks, the platform provides a unique opportunity to gain valuable insights into collective intelligence. The aggregated bets placed on various events effectively create a "wisdom of the crowd" forecast, which can often be more accurate than traditional polling or expert opinions. This can be particularly useful for businesses making strategic decisions or for researchers studying public sentiment. Observing the movement of contract prices can reveal shifts in market expectations and provide early warnings of potential disruptions. For example, changes in contracts related to economic indicators can offer a leading signal of upcoming economic trends.
